Frequently Overlooked Income Tax Write-offs That Could Boost Your Refund
Many individuals and businesses overlook significant tax write-offs that could boost their refunds. Commonly overlooked deductions include expenses related to home offices, which can substantially lower taxable income for telecommuters and entrepreneurs. Additionally, expenses associated with employment hunting, such as resume preparation and travel expenses, can be deducted, offering considerable financial relief.
Charitable contributions, whether in payments or supplies, often remain unclaimed, despite their potential to cut tax liabilities. Taxpayers should also look into write-offs for student loan interest and education expenses, which can lighten financial burdens.
Health-related write-offs, including medical costs surpassing a certain percentage of income, frequently escape notice. Finally, state and local taxes paid can also be claimed. By recognizing and claiming these deductions, people and businesses can effectively boost their tax refunds, maximizing their financial outcomes during tax season.

What Papers Do I Have to Collect for Tax Preparation?
Preparing for taxes necessitates assembling W-2 forms, 1099s, receipts for deductions, bank statements, investment documents, prior tax returns, and any applicable personal information, ensuring a thorough examination for accurate filing.
How Do I Monitor My Refund Status After Filing?
To monitor refund status after filing, individuals can use the IRS website or use the IRS mobile app. They should supply their Social Security number, filing status, and refund amount for current updates.
What Consequences Result From Submitting Taxes Past the Deadline?
Yes, penalties are in place for submitting your taxes past the deadline. The related information IRS assesses a failure-to-file penalty, normally 5% of the delinquent tax per month, combined with interest on any outstanding balance, expanding the overall financial burden.
Can I amend My Tax Return After Filing?
Yes, a return filer can adjust their tax return after submitting it. They must use Form 1040-X within three years of the original filing date to correct errors or assert additional deductions or credits.
